With the rapid integration of ChatGPT into numerous social domains and day-to-day tasks, it is imperative to understand this program’s limitations and predispositions. Therefore, this paper examines whether ChatGPT and ChatGPT+ demonstrate a reliance on traditional gender stereotypes in their responses and, if so, how this level of gender bias relates to comparable Artificial Intelligence (AI) programs. This author centers their testing (performed in the Summer of 2023) and conclusions on ChatGPT’s language translation service, asking it to translate gender-ambiguous English sentences into five gendered languages (French, Spanish, Ukrainian, Russian, and Arabic). Additionally, this study examines ChatGPT’s ability to answer open-ended questions and tell stories. Findings reveal a notable correlation between traditional gender stereotypes in both ChatGPT’s translations and open-ended responses, as well as identify minimal differences in this level of reliance between ChatGPT and ChatGPT+. Moreover, this research emphasizes the importance of making continual efforts to mitigate biases in the proof of concept and development stage of Language Learning Models. One of its primary methods is web-scraping, which involves gathering publicly available data from various sources across the internet, scanning and extracting relevant information, and fine-tuneing and entering this knowledge and capability into the program’s database.7,8 Consequently, as of the time this study was conducted, ChatGPT has access to events and information that occurred up to September 2021.9 ChatGPT also depends on knowledge databases to obtain specific data; these databases are created by experts from specific fields.8 However, since the internet and databases contain significant amounts of fake information and inappropriate images, ChatGPT hires workers to comb through the data to make sure ChatGPT is using only accurate and proper information. Recently however, OpenAI has been criticized for its exploitation of workers in Kenya, where workers were faced with extreme mental distress caused by constant exposure to disturbing images, while being paid less than two dollars per hour.11 This exploitation has raised the salience of AI ethics and responsibilities, particularly for the outsourcing of labor and the well-being of workers. Finally, ChatGPT uses Reinforcement Learning with Human Feedback (RLHF), a reward-based system that relies on human feedback in order to guide the model to its intended behavior.8,10 After providing a response to an input, users are able to provide their opinion by liking or disliking a response, as well as asking follow-up questions to get their desired outcome.10 This user-survey allows ChatGPT to adjust its responses so that it produces accurate answers faster. Due to the significant amount of human interaction, ranging from the developers’ influence to the reliance on user feedback for refinement, ChatGPT and other AI programs are vulnerable to human predispositions and biases. This study establishes a baseline measurement of ChatGPT's gender biases, providing a reference point for comparative analyses across AI systems and enabling tracking of bias patterns as the technology evolves. 24 Georgetown Scientific Research Journal 11..22 GGeennddeerr BBiiaass aanndd TTrraannssllaattiioonn As the 75th anniversary of Warren Weaver’s revolutionary memorandum Translation (which hypothesized the use of AI for language translation) and the 70th anniversary of the Georgetown-IBM experiment (the first machine language translation experiment) approach, AI language translation has evolved into a widespread and readily accessible tool, impacting numerous people’s lives.19-21 However, due to being a human- created product, as well as interacting with human users, studies have discovered that bias has also become a common aspect within machine translation and AI as a whole, ranging from racial bias,22,23 religious bias,24 to gender bias.14 Many of these claims and much of this research on gender bias have been targeted at the popular translator, Google Translate; indeed, the well-known study conducted by Prates et al. displayed Google Translate’s tendency of male-default translations as well as its inability to portray an accurate distribution of female workers.17 In response to these findings, Google Translate implemented changes in 2018, later enhanced in 2020, to address gender bias by displaying both masculine and feminine translations—though only for a limited set of languages. 25,26 Gender bias within machine translation can take several forms: in nouns, where certain titles and subjects have become associated as masculine (builder, engineer, doctor) and others as feminine (nurse, dancer, parent); in adjectives, with words such as ‘tough’ and ‘powerful’ conjuring up masculine figures, and ‘slim’ and ‘beautiful’ with feminine images; in verbs or structural context, where cleaning or a character wearing pink is feminine, or a character who is lifting weights or going to the hardware store is masculine.14,15,17,18 Regardless of semantics or grammar, a machine translation’s bias is caused by over-generalization and reliance on traditional gender stereotypes. One common foundation used to determine membership within each category is the gender binary: linguistic properties, including nouns, verb conjugations, and spellings, are separated into ‘masculine’ and ‘feminine’ groups.27 It is important to preface, though, that assigning a gender classification to a word does not necessarily suggest it possesses a biological sex. Rather, this word adheres to the grammatical rules and conventions of a language’s particular gender category.41 For instance, the French word for moon, ‘la lune,’ is grammatically feminine, but this does not mean that the moon itself is biologically feminine. Languages that use this two-tiered classification system are defined as “gendered languages.”28 However, the level of reliance on this structural division varies throughout global 25 Georgetown Scientific Research Journal languages. Some languages, such as Arabic, are grammatically gendered languages, where all nouns (both inanimate and animate) are assigned as either feminine or masculine, and other surrounding words must agree with this category.27,29 Other languages, like English, are naturally gendered languages, which only categorize pronouns and nouns that specifically refer to a subject’s biological sex into masculine and feminine.30 All other nouns and properties are neuter. Finally, certain languages do not rely on this gendered categorization at all: Finnish is an example of a genderless language, and instead uses an intricate system composed of 15 cases to organize its grammar.31 With one’s daily thoughts and communication entrenched with gender references, it makes sense as to why these associations and categories have (whether subconsciously or not) transferred onto social structures and divisions of labor. A paradox arises: does the biological division of sex in societies shape the gender classification of a word, or do the gender categories of a language influence the social roles and distribution within a country? While this phenomenon is up for debate, one can conclude that gendered languages play a large role within society. Indeed, one study found that countries that spoke gendered languages had larger rates of gender inequality within economic realms than countries that spoke natural-gendered or genderless languages.32 When the foundational structure of a language has the potential to profoundly shape individuals' lives, regardless of any valid reason, it becomes essential to seek ways to diminish its impact. 22.. Furthermore, given English's status as a dominant global language, it is reasonable that a significant proportion of users have some degree of proficiency in English.4 Thus, ChatGPT would presumably receive a high frequency of prompts asking it to translate English sentences into other languages, hence why the test is structured in this manner. 22..33 PPiicckkiinngg LLaanngguuaaggeess This research focused on five different languages for ChatGPT to translate sentences into French, Spanish, Russian, Ukrainian, and Arabic. These languages were chosen on their contributions to creating an assorted and relevant data set. Assortment: These five languages represent three different language families: Romance (French, Spanish), Slavic (Russian, Ukrainian), and Semitic (Arabic). These languages also present a wide range of linguistic characteristics (e.g., characters/alphabet style, sentence structure, semantics, and grammar).14 Furthermore, these languages have varying degrees of gender within their dialect. For example, French as a language is considered a mildly gendered language, for its pronouns have gender distinctions only in the third-person singular and plural forms.31 Arabic, on the other hand, is defined as highly gendered due to its gender distinctions in multiple points of views.32 Relevancy: The languages selected for this study are widely spoken in several countries from different parts of the world, with many of them being among the most spoken languages globally.34 All but Ukrainian are official languages for the United Nations.59 French and Spanish were chosen due to their prevalence as second languages and their frequent inclusion in educational curricula. Since language translation is not ChatGPT’s most recognized or mainstream service, this study assumes that the audience of this translation service is students; in U.S. public schools, the foreign languages most commonly taught are Spanish and French.56 French and Spanish are also included in foreign language curriculums in several European countries.35 Therefore, ChatGPT will likely receive a higher frequency of prompts to translate in those languages, making it imperative to study its ability in providing unbiased answers. Additionally, the author is proficient in Spanish and French, causing them to also be inclined to include these languages, as it would be easier to interpret the testing results. Due to their difference in alphabet style, sentence structure, as well as their membership in the Slavic family, Russian and Ukrainian were selected because of the current event of the Russia- Ukraine War. While the dialects of Russian and Ukrainian are quite similar, Ukrainian’s orthography of 1928, known as the skrypnykivka, results in a stronger emphasis on gendered structures for occupational terms compared to Russian; this is in large part because of Ukrainian’s wider range of rules for feminine word endings, 28 Georgetown Scientific Research Journal although the application of these rules can vary depending on the dialect and region.36,38 These etiquettes combined with Ukraine’s cultural norm of enforcing separate gendered forms when referring to a male or female causes Ukrainian to appear more reliant on gender categories within their language than Russian.38,49,50 However, this trend declined during Ukraine’s Soviet period, since they adopted Russia’s standard of using masculine spelling forms, in order to ultimately assimilate and strengthen Soviet Union ties.37 Once the Soviet Union disbanded, however, many Ukrainians wanted to return to their original dialect in order to gain back their independence and create a national identity.38 As a result, the Ukrainian government released a new orthography in 2019 that contained rules of spelling and grammar similar to the original 1928 skrypnykivka, which includes the usage of feminine forms for occupational titles.39 Due to the rising tensions between Russia and Ukraine, the Ukrainian government released a public statement in 2021 encouraging citizens to follow the 2019 orthography to strengthen their claims for independence.40 Ukraine’s goal of separating itself from Russia in terms of language presents an interesting dynamic to the Russia-Ukraine War, and it would be interesting to see how ChatGPT responds to this changing linguistic landscape. Finally, Arabic was also chosen for its unique linguistic properties within its grammar and sentence structure, particularly for its right-to-left reading structure, as well as its large demographic of speakers.34 There is also a continuing rise in Arabic programs offered in U.S. schools, as well as in the number of Americans wanting to learn the language in general.56 Though the author is proficient only in French and Spanish, they ensured the accuracy of the study by consulting native speakers. CChhaattGGPPTT vvss CChhaattGGPPTT++ In February 2023, OpenAI released a premium subscription plan to ChatGPT, called ChatGPT Premium (ChatGPT+). For $20 per month, this program provides subscribers with access to an unlimited number of prompts per hour, faster and more efficient response rates, and the new GPT-4 model.42 Additionally, ChatGPT+ has been trained on a more diverse and extensive dataset, making it have more knowledge and accuracy in its answers, particularly in language generation.43 With this supposed improvement in its ability to translate language and accuracy in its responses, this study put these claims to the test by replicating the testing onto a ChatGPT+ account, to determine if there is a difference in ChatGPT and ChatGPT+’s ability to accurately translate sentences, as well as exhibit any gender bias in its outputs. 29 Georgetown Scientific Research Journal 22..66 TTeessttiinngg SScchheedduullee:: PPrroommppttiinngg CChhaattGGPPTT To ensure that outside factors and confounding variables were minimal in testing, the author created two new separate accounts for ChatGPT and ChatGPT+, as well as made new sessions for each day of testing. Interestingly, French and Spanish translations exhibited the highest frequency of double-gendered outputs, which coincides with their status as two of the most commonly studied foreign languages in both the US and Europe.35,56 Thus, although Microsoft Bing Translate and Google Translate had higher overall rates of double-gendered translations, only ChatGPT and ChatGPT+ provided such forms across all languages. 33..33 OOppeenn--EEnnddeedd PPrroommppttss First prompting ChatGPT to provide recommendations on what one should gift each of a family member (Mother, Father, Sister, Brother), the researcher found that this AI program heavily displayed traditional gender stereotypes within its responses. Providing around eight examples of gifts for each member of the family, ChatGPT consistently listed jewelry, beauty and skincare products, cooking and baking equipment, gardening essentials, a trip to the spa, or even a handwritten note expressing gratitude and love as appropriate gifts for a mother. For fathers, ChatGPT produced items including tech gadgets, sports-related gifts, power tools, outdoor and grilling gear, and a whiskey set. Interestingly, ChatGPT included a remark after its recommendations for both mother and father prompts: for mothers, this message stated that regardless of their ideas, the most important thing is one’s thought and effort into their present. But for fathers, the most important thing is considering their father’s hobbies and preferences. Ideas given to mothers were also more likely to also benefit the giver than gifts given to fathers; for example, planning a vacation or buying a subscription service that all members of the family would use or attend were potential presents for mothers, but never for fathers. Sister and brother prompts followed the same trends as mother vs. father: gift recommendations for sisters included fashion accessories, jewelry, makeup, and crafting supplies, while brothers should receive gaming accessories, electronics, sports memorabilia, and graphic novels. Though responses for both sisters and brothers had some overlap of categories, the specific items within these groups differed greatly For example, ChatGPT produced fitness-related gifts for both 33 Georgetown Scientific Research Journal brothers and sisters. It stated that one should buy their brother new sports equipment, a gym membership, or dumbbells, adopting a sports and working-out approach. On the other hand, fitness gifts for sisters related to diet culture, with recommendations of a fitness tracker, workout clothes, or even a blender to make healthy smoothies. Red signifies if the protagonist majored in a humanities field, and navy if in a STEM field. 33..33..11 JJoobb TTiittlleess When testing ChatGPT’s story-narrating (Fig. 7), this study discovered that ChatGPT solely generated female personas for characters who were nurses, as well as dominantly for stay-at- home parents, secretaries at a law firm, doctors, and bankers. Characters with occupations such as scientist, CEO of a tech company, and plumber were majority created as male characters. Surprisingly, ChatGPT dominantly produced female personas for doctors, a contrast to the male dominance of this occupation in its language translation. Though ChatGPT’s outputs did not align with the stereotype of male doctors, it is interesting to note that its female doctors always specialized in pediatricians, while its male personas concentrated in cardiology or trauma. ChatGPT also produced gender-ambiguous characters for stories about scientists, stay-at- home parents, and secretaries, using they/them pronouns when describing their actions and providing a vague physical description of the character. However, this occurred very rarely throughout the testing, happening on average only about 6.25% of the time. Finally, the researcher prompted ChatGPT to write a story about a twin brother and twin sister decorating their rooms, and about a boy and girl heading to college. For decorating their rooms, the twin girl was dominantly given a room that reflected her “passion for art and nature,” painting its walls with pastel colors, adorning it with fairy lights, and hanging dream catchers. As a result, this girl created “an artist’s paradise.” On the other hand, the twin boy’s room was primarily painted blue, adorned with sports trophies, and framed posters of their favorite athletes. This gave the boy a haven of “athleticism, motivation, and passion.” For the few times the boy and girl’s room used the same theme of nature, the boy’s walls were always painted green with decorations that included maps, pirate ships, or a treehouse-themed bed. However, the girl’s nature bedroom was always filled with flowers, the color pink, and fairies. Regarding the story of a boy and girl attending college, responses overwhelming followed the traditional stereotype for careers among genders: the girl was an art or humanities major 75% of the time, while the boy studied a STEM-related field 81.25%. If ChatGPT’s stories went outside this stereotype and gave the girl a STEM major and the boy a humanities major, the students always had majors that are more socially acceptable for both genders to pursue within that field.44,57 For example, the girl studied environmental science or biology, while the boy majored in political science with ambitions to be a lawyer. The boy was never an education major nor an artist, and the girl was never studying computer science or engineering. 44.. Looking at current attempts to neutralize gender within certain languages, many activists and social agencies have used a common approach of adopting gender-neutral pronouns.31,52,53,55 In English-speaking countries, people seeking gender-neutral language options have prioritized “they” as a pronoun for everyday use, to where in 2019, the Merriam-Webster Dictionary added “they” as a pronoun for non-binary people or for people whose gender does not fit into traditionally defined gender categories.45 Spanish and French have also adopted similar gender-neutral terms, with the creation of the neutral pronouns “elle/elles” and “iel/iels” respectively.46,47 Languages that have the ability to do so have also started to explore different approaches to diversify their dialect beyond pronouns, such as creating new vocabulary. In English, for example, which is a naturally gendered language, the most effective path has been to increase the number of gender-neutral terms, such as substituting ‘mailman’ with ‘postal worker’. However, in languages that contain a higher reliance on gender classification, such as French, these gender-neutral tactics cannot be implemented as seamlessly. Instead, many have intentionally chosen to use gender-specific terms, particularly feminine spellings, in order to protest the male default rule which states to use masculine spellings for mixed gender groups.48 Indeed, as paradoxical as it seems, French protesters are emphasizing and, in a sense, legitimizing the use of a gendered classification system in order to dismantle the patriarchal default, a phenomenon reliant on gender. These varying and conflicting tactics reflect the juxtaposition within feminist ideologies and efforts: by querying after more gender-neutral terms in English, its supporters are simultaneously, whether intentionally or not, de-emphasizing the fact that there are some biological differences between males and females, such as the ability to give birth. By not acknowledging and appreciating all aspects of a female's capabilities, one cannot state that there is equality among the sexes. However, if one promotes such differences in sex, as the French do with feminizing its language, they are reinforcing the gender binary and its differing expectations among the sexes, as well as de- 35 Georgetown Scientific Research Journal legitimizing the existence of communities such as non-binary and gender-fluid people. Thus, though the goal of each distinct effort is to promote a more inclusive language, they both fall short in some way. English and French, taken as the two examples in this paper, carry vastly different foundations, histories, cultural norms, and values; therefore, it makes perfect sense that they reach separate approaches to pursue a common agenda of language inclusivity. Just as one cannot expect these two languages to agree on the methods to the complex, ever-changing phenomenon of language, how can one expect all 7000+ languages (each with their own set of foundations, histories, cultural norms, and values) to concur with a universal, standardized solution? In fact, not only is this solution unrealistic, but it also presents themes of ethnocentrism and imperialism, as it demotes diversity in the world and relies on the logic that one language’s approach is applicable to all other languages, and therefore superior in ideology. Since the majority of academic publications and research are conducted within Western and/or Global North countries, the determining of gender bias within language translation and AI have likely been based on the Global North’s expectation of what an inclusive language is.54 Researchers must be conscious of these different avenues towards a comprehensive language when conducting studies and should not overgeneralize their findings to languages outside of their testing. 44..22 RReeccoommmmeennddaattiioonnss ffoorr IImmpprroovveemmeenntt The researcher recommends OpenAI the following provisions to reduce its program’s reliance on traditional gendered stereotypes in its outputs: Asking clarifying questions: Since ChatGPT relies on assumptions when given vague prompts, OpenAI can reduce this issue by asking users to explicitly state what gendered spelling they wish their translation to be, or if they want a protagonist to have a specific gender, before answering their prompt. Due to the historic and current presence of colonial and imperialistic structures placed within the world, certain languages (particularly ones from the 36 Georgetown Scientific Research Journal Global North) have greater amounts of users on the internet, allowing them to publish more sources and information about their language than other countries.61 Since ChatGPT pulls its information from large databases such as the internet, ChatGPT is thus able to have more insights in certain languages than others. Languages that have less available data cause AI programs, including ChatGPT, to have to rely more on assumption and generalizing within their responses ultimately causing not only a bias for accurate translation access, but also a bias within the level of gender bias within a language’s translation. Unequal access to languages and cultures often leads to distorted perceptions and exaggerated stereotypes, which in turn contribute to further misunderstandings and issues globally. LLiimmiittaattiioonnss aanndd FFuuttuurree RReesseeaarrcchh Due to the nature of ChatGPT’s responses and its constant updates, a limitation (like many other studies on this subject) is that this test’s results cannot guarantee identical replication, regardless of following the exact same procedures. Additionally, due to the sample collected over the four weeks of testing, repeating this study with a larger sample size would reduce the level of sampling bias, and increase the ability to generalize said findings. Since testing for each category was conducted on the same day each week, this may have influenced the outcome of results, and further testing would need to be done to see if that is the case. Finally, masculine generics is common practice within gendered languages, where one defaults to the masculine form if a person’s gender is unknown.60 This raises the question on if the sentences that contain masculine forms are indeed masculine or just neutral. While that is another topic to investigate further, since ChatGPT has shown its capability of providing both gender spellings to an occupation, this paper assumes that ChatGPT’s masculine translations are with the intentions of referring to the male gender and not neutral. Additionally, the fact that ChatGPT explicitly output at times in its responses that the translation assumes a male subject further ensures the author of this decision. However, due to the political and cultural nature of the Russian language, where it is the dominant cultural norm to use the masculine form of certain words regardless of the subject’s gender, some Russian prompts within this study were not tested; this was based on the feedback of a native speaker when asked about this issue. Additionally, some words’ feminine and masculine spellings are identical in certain languages, making it impossible to determine the sentence’s gender in certain cases. Thus, occupations that fell into this phenomenon were excluded from analysis as well.
